NASB   Notes Context   Matt 25:2 "Five4002 of them were foolish3474, and five4002 were Aprudent5429.
AMPLIFIED
2015
  Notes Context   Matt 25:2 "Five of them were foolish [thoughtless, silly, and careless], and five were wise [far-sighted, practical, and sensible].

3474 môros; a prim. word; dull, stupid, foolish:--fool(1), foolish(7), foolish things(1), foolishness(1), fools(2).
4002 pente; a prim. card. num.; five:--fifty*(1), five(34), seventy-five*(1), three*(1).
5429 phronimos; from 5426; practically wise, sensible:--more shrewd(1), prudent(5), sensible(2), shrewd(1), wise(4), wise men(1).
